Nigeria’s former president, Goodluck Jonathan was on Wednesday at the State House to meet with President Muhammadu Buhari.

Speaking to State House correspondents
after the meeting, Jonathan emphasized that what Nigeria needs is unity,
adding that the country “is great, not because of oil, but because of
size, human resources, and diversities”.
“If we balkanise the country into small components we would be forgotten by the world,” the former president added.

Jonathan who said he has always been
visiting the State House (at night), disclosed that he came to brief
President Buhari about some of his external engagements.
